We currently have an exciting opportunity for a Renewable Energy Leader to join the team on a permanent basis. This crucial role will lead our renewable energy programme across the Anglian Water Group and our supply chain, in line with our purpose, delivering environmental and social prosperity to the region we serve. Successful delivery against our renewable energy targets (100% by 2030) is fundamental to our ability to deliver against our net zero carbon emissions.

The Renewable Energy Leader is accountable for the strategic direction, leadership, effective oversight and delivery of Anglian Water's renewable and energy storage programme. This includes the management and optimisation of our existing renewable asset base ensuring that we maximise the operational benefit and horizon scanning further opportunities across green hydrogen and low carbon heat.

What will you be doing?

  • The role will deliver significant value through reducing our energy costs - energy is our most significant controllable cost; and utilisation of renewable energy through 'behind the meter' and CPPA's provides one of our greatest opportunities to reduce our operational expenditure.

  • Creation of our long term renewable energy strategy, ensuring that the business is able to meet our renewable energy goals, and maintain efficiency into 2030 and beyond - aligning with our route map to net zero carbon.

  • The exploration, identification & analysis of opportunities in and around our region that provide the opportunity to deliver renewable energy to our business.

  • Development of business cases that exploit the energy and commercial opportunities associated with renewables and energy storage.

  • Evaluation and management of all available renewable energy opportunities to help drive decisions that create best value.

  • Ensure up to date understanding of renewables regulation and energy market mechanisms to ensure full alignment and business readiness.

  • Working with key internal and external stakeholders to ensure that projects are developed successfully and are able to integrate with our operational assets without disruption.

  • Assurance that projects are delivered in accordance with relevant H&S and water industry standards.

  • Provide leadership and vision for the renewable energy programme with actions in place for successful and sustained delivery.
